The International Olympic Committee (IOC) will help athletes in Afghanistan to leave the country on humanitarian visas, President Thomas Bach told journalists, Report informs via foreign media.
According to him, the IOC will continue trying to help people in sport to receive humanitarian visas to leave the country: "There will be a special focus on the women and the girls who may be at risk due to the political situation.”
The Taliban have banned women from playing sports in Afghanistan.
